O ok I see it now. You're right I didn't realize how much garbage was on that team. I don't know if you can call David "just" a role player on that team though. The 6.6 and 1.35 doesn't sound that impressive but when you see that he only played 23.4 mpg, that is pretty solid. His per 40 minute averages were 11.3 rpg and 2.3 bpg, so his production when he was on the court wasn't slipping much but his playing time was. That means that at the end of games when the game was close the Spurs could play Robinson and Duncan together and make it virtually impossible for the other team to get into the lane or get an offensive rebound. Pretty sweet role player.
